Output c42aef26990240c9b82046b51569ebe123a5b40b6a8876e4ba3ea62c4f23cb39:7

value
4957000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b30c59f0e6019981a26b58f60d1b4670b057c0b OP_EQUAL
address
3QbBxRnumZvpZANjzfQgftKLYtLXjsbpdk
transaction
c42aef26990240c9b82046b51569ebe123a5b40b6a8876e4ba3ea62c4f23cb39
spent
true